WebSpecial pleas Definition: A special plea is a plea that raises some special defence that does not flow from allegations in the claim and destroys or postpones the operation of the cause of action. In other words, it embodies a substantive, self contained defence dehors (outside) the allegations made in respect of the plaintiff's cause of action.
